Output e609ac578583bbfa69df4b3f2e5393f02e0aa09690b0b815418099ec7f1f220c:1

value
58893679
script pubkey
OP_0 OP_PUSHBYTES_20 a6354a4c23c90e6ac9038bfe4ed8bea3620bb593
address
bc1q5c655nprey8x4jgr30lyak975d3qhdvnk5lt5x
transaction
e609ac578583bbfa69df4b3f2e5393f02e0aa09690b0b815418099ec7f1f220c